Is your personality right for credit card churning


Credit card churning can be risky if not done correctly. Before you decide to try credit card churning ask yourself the following questions.


Are you impulsive? Are you disorganised? Do you have a history of being bad at managing your money? If the answer to all these questions is no, then credit card churning would be perfect for you to try.


The reason these personality traits are important is that you need to be organised with which credit cards you hold, and how you spend your money to reach your minimum spend criteria.


The disorganised and impulsive pursuit of rewards may cost you more in the long run than the rewards are worth.


Credit card companies will entice you with what looks like great rewards with special bonus signups to encourage you to overspend and apply for too many cards too quickly to try and trap you, so you don't pay off your credit card in time and face interest rates.


This is how the credit card companies make money. So if you can stay organised and focused you will be able to avoid this trap and reap the rewards!



Create goals when credit card churning


When wondering if credit card churning is right for you, try to set yourself goals with what you want to achieve and see if credit card churning can get you there faster.


For example, it might be a holiday overseas flying business class, or a family getaway interstate. It might be a passive income stream or just to earn some extra money on the side.


If you are able to set yourself some goals and stick with them, it will make your journey much more rewarding and structured.


Goals can help you remain responsible and help you stick with the plan that you set out for yourself.
